Microchip PIC18F67K22-I/PT is an 8-bit PIC18 microcontroller clocked at up to 64 MHz with 128 KB Flash and 1 KB EEPROM. It features integrated ADC, multiple communication peripherals, and a 64-pin TQFP package. Suited for industrial metering, motor control, and data-logging applications.

Applications
The PIC18F67K22-I/PT is widely used in industrial metering equipment, power monitoring systems, and motor drive controllers that require an 8-bit microcontroller with extensive on-chip peripherals and 128 KB Flash. Its 64 MHz clock speed and rich I/O set support real-time data acquisition, serial communications via UART and SPI, and complex control algorithms. The device is also deployed in building automation nodes, medical monitoring instruments, and consumer appliance controllers where reliability and generous memory are priorities.

Frequently Asked Questions
How does 128 KB Flash in the PIC18F67K22-I/PT benefit firmware complexity compared to lower-density PIC18 options?
With 128 KB of Flash, the PIC18F67K22-I/PT holds up to 16x more code than an 8 KB PIC18 variant, providing space for multiple communication protocol stacks, calibration lookup tables, and an RTOS alongside the main application — all within the same 64-pin TQFP package at 64 MHz clock speed.
What role does the integrated 1 KB EEPROM play in an industrial meter application using the PIC18F67K22-I/PT?
The 1 KB EEPROM allows individual byte updates for calibration coefficients, device addresses, tariff parameters, and cumulative energy counters without disturbing the 128 KB Flash program image. At a 64 MHz clock, update latency is typically under 5 ms per byte, which is fast enough for real-time parameter adjustment during normal meter operation.
